Roger Myron Jackson (68) peacefully went to be with the lord on August 10th with his wife by his side. Roger was born on March 13, 1952 in San Antonio, Texas to Woodrow Nelson Jackson and Beulah Mae Howard. Roger graduated from East Central High School in San Antonio and later joined the United States Marine Corps where he served honorably. He and his wife were married for 44 years and Janet were blissfully married for nearly 44 years and spent time in California, Washington and Texas. Roger retired from Boeing in 2005. He was a man of God who enjoyed the outdoors, spending time with family, and working on his many hobbies. Roger will be remembered as a beloved husband, father, Papa, brother, uncle, and friend. He has left a legacy of love, kindness, and devotion that lives on in his family.
Roger is preceded in death by both of his parents, his father-in-law Harley Wedel, mother-in-law Joanne (Baker) Wedel, his sister-in-law Ruby (James) Wedel, and his brother-in-law, James Belcher. Roger is survived by his wife, children, grandchildren, siblings, other relatives and many friends.
